DocumentCode :
2385006
Title :
A Scalable Queuing Service Based on an In-Memory Data Grid
Author :
Wang, Yuan ; Chen, Han ; Wang, Bin ; Xu, Jing Min ; Lei, Hui
Author_Institution :
Res. Lab., IBM China, Beijing, China
fYear :
2010
fDate :
10-12 Nov. 2010
Firstpage :
236
Lastpage :
243
Abstract :
A cloud-based, highly consumable queuing service must provide extreme scalability, flexible models of consistency, and high availability in the presence of network partitions. CAP theorem states that at most two of the three properties - Consistency, Availability, and Partition Tolerance - can be achieved at the same time for any shared data system. This paper presents the design and implementation of a scalable cloud-based queuing service, named Silver Dove Queuing Service (SDQS). SDQS offers two kinds of consistency levels to applications: the first guarantees exactly-once and no-order delivery and the second exactly-once and in-order delivery. Meanwhile SDQS provides high availability and network partition tolerance. SDQS is designed and developed on top of IBM Web Sphere extreme Scale, an in-memory data grid system. Performance experiments are carried out in a cloud computing environment and the results show that Silver Dove has linear scalability with both of the consistency levels.
Keywords :
cloud computing; grid computing; queueing theory; CAP theorem; SDQS; availability tolerance; cloud computing; cloud-based queueing service; consistency tolerance; in-memory data grid; partition Tolerance; scalable queuing service; silver dove queuing service; Availability; Indexes; Java; Moment methods; Receivers; Scalability; Servers; cloud computing; consistency; distributed storage; queue;
fLanguage :
English
Publisher :
ieee
Conference_Titel :
e-Business Engineering (ICEBE), 2010 IEEE 7th International Conference on
Conference_Location :
Shanghai
Print_ISBN :
978-1-4244-8386-0
Electronic_ISBN :
978-0-7695-4227-0
Type :
conf
DOI :
10.1109/ICEBE.2010.100
Filename :
5704322
Link To Document :
بازگشت